About Global X CleanTech

CTEC invests in companies at the forefront of the clean technology industry. It focuses on disruptive innovations in renewable energy production, energy storage, smart grids, and energy efficiency, with top holdings like Enphase and First Solar.

About Rigetti Computing Inc

Rigetti Computing, Inc. is a pioneer in quantum computing, focusing on developing and deploying quantum-classical computing systems. The company designs and fabricates superconducting quantum processors and integrates them with a full-stack software and control platform. Rigetti offers access to its quantum computers through the cloud, aiming to solve complex computational problems that are intractable for classical computers, with applications in finance, chemistry, and machine learning.
